I've a T530 with a backlit keyboard which works great except for the function keys row, the back light is strong on the F6/F7 keys then it spreads out unevenly to the rest of them, barely reaching Esc and almost not even reaching the Delete key. Does anyone else have this?

Well, I took the keyboard apart, there are two LED's inserted into a membrane, one of them points right and the other left, they are located just underneath the F6/7 keys. I reseated the membrane (it's glued in place) and reinserted the LED's, applying pressure to make sure it was in place and there was no light leakage. It's certainly better now, at least light now reaches the Delete key but it still isn't perfect, light is still more focused on the F6 key.
